Kevin Smith surprised audiences when he announced the news at the annual Power-Con in Anaheim, California. The director revealed that Netflix has ordered a He-Man anime series, Masters of the Universe: Revelation, and Kevin Smith will serve as showrunner and executive producer. The show will focus on the unresolved storyline of the beloved 80's He-Man, and it will follow some of the beloved characters stories from where they left off in the classic animated television series.
"I'm Eternia-ly grateful to Mattel TV and Netflix for entrusting me with not only the secrets of Grayskull but also their entire Universe," Smith said. "In Revelation, we pick up right where the classic era left off to tell an epic tale of what may be the final battle between He-Man and Skeletor! Brought to life with the most metal character designs Powerhouse Animation can contain in the frame, this is the Masters of the Universe story you always wanted to see as a kid!"
Eric Carrasco (Supergirl), Tim Sheridan (Reign of the Supermen), Diya Mishra (Magic the Gathering), and Marc Bernardin (Alphas) will be the writers on the new series. Powerhouse Animation, who had previously worked on Netflix's Castlevania series will be doing the animation.
"He-Man has inspired children--and the child inside of us all--for decades, with his feats of heroism and courage in the face of evil," John Derderian stated, Netflix's head of anime content. "We can think of no better creator for this show than Kevin Smith."
This project will be different from the Masters of the Universe film that is set to be released in March of 2021, starring Noah Centineo as Prince Adam.
